The above appeal has been preferred by the sole accused in S.C.No. 630 of 2011 on the file of the Court of Session, Thalassery. In the above case, the appellant stood indicted for having committed the offence punishable under Sections 447 and 302 of the IPC .
2. Short facts:
Pulikkal Kunjumon @ Thankappan, his wife Smt. Remani, and their two boys, aged 15 and 12 years respectively, were residents of a place called Pookundu within the limits of Kannur District. The appellant was their neighbor. They had a cordial relationship until about a month prior to October 12, 2008, the day on which the fateful incident that led to the death of Thankappan took place. The prosecution alleges that news doing the rounds in the locality reached the appellant, claiming that Thankappan had tried to molest his wife. This created a tremendous amount of ill feelings in the minds of the accused towards Thankappan. The prosecution further alleges that on October 12, 2008, at about 10:45 p.m., the accused trespassed into the front yard of the deceased's house, bearing Door No. II/446 of Kelakam Panchayat.
